About 1 Bodmin Avenue
1 Bodmin Avenue is a four-bedroom detached house in Southport (PR9 9TU). It has a recorded floor area of 104 m² (around 1119 sq ft), construction records dating it to 1983-1990 and council tax band D. The latest certificate (March 2023) shows a D (score 67), on the cusp of jumping into the C band. The recommended improvements would push it to C (score 80). Other recorded features include a conservatory. The home occupies a corner plot.
At 104 m² the property is well over the postcode median (80 m² across 18 EPCs), placing it in the larger end of the local stock. Across 2001–2023, sale prices on this property compounded at 4.7% per year. On a £-per-square-foot basis, the last sale (£237/sq ft) was about 45.3% above the typical sold price in the postcode. Sold August 2023 for £264,950.
